Adjusted savings: energy depletion in Barbados
Barbados: Adjusted savings: energy depletion was 14.09 million current US$ in 2021. ◆ Volatile
Adjusted savings: energy depletion in Barbados, 1971–2021
Source: Staff estimates, World Bank (WB). Measured in current US$.
Analysis
Barbados recorded 14.09 million current US$ for adjusted savings: energy depletion in 2021.
That represents a change of up 166.8% on the previous year and down 28.3% over ten years.
Over the whole period, adjusted savings: energy depletion in Barbados peaked at 19.65 million current US$ in 2011 and was at its lowest, 8,345 current US$, in 1971.
That places Barbados 105th out of 207 countries with data for 2021,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
Energy depletion is the ratio of the value of the stock of energy resources to the remaining reserve lifetime (capped at 25 years). It covers coal, crude oil, and natural gas.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
